Paragraph Structure. A useful way of understanding paragraph structure is to think of it as a block that is divided into three sections: the beginning, the middle, and the end. A basic paragraph follows this structure: Topic Sentence (TS) - the beginning. Needs to state ONE idea clearly. Useful Tip: Always put the most important information first!Your writing must adhere to a single idea. You should apply this principle not only to each sentence and paragraph but also to your entire paper. If you have ...

All the details regarding APA style can be found at ... Example 1: Subjective. Comments. It is a tragic example. Needs improvement: The word “tragic” is an example of emotive language; it invokes in the reader a feeling of sympathy. This argument could be improved by showing the reader why the example is “tragic” through the use of evidence to support your claim.About Christine, Business Essay Writer. This idea is what the essay is about, and if your conclusion is good it will be ...Oct 20, 2022 · Every good introduction needs a thesis statement, a sentence that plainly and concisely explains the main topic. Thesis statements are often just a brief summary of your entire paper, including your argument or point of view for personal essays. For example, if your paper is about whether viewing violent cartoons impacts real-life violence ...

A rhetorical analysis is a type of essay that looks at a text in terms of rhetoric. This means it is less concerned with what the author is saying than with how they say it: their goals, techniques, and appeals to the audience. A rhetorical analysis is structured similarly to other essays: an introduction presenting ... richard johnson football tutorial.
